WARRANTY

Limited Warranty. 

Therma-Stor, LLC (“Therma-Stor”) warrants as follows: (i) the Ultra-Aire 98H dehumidifier (“Product”) will 

be free of material defects in workmanship or materials for a period of two (2) years (“Two-Year Warranty”) following the date of 
initial purchase of such Product by an original customer purchasing from Therma-Stor or an authorized reseller (“Customer”); 
and (ii) the Product’s components will be free of material defects in workmanship or materials for a period of 

six (6) years 

following the date of initial purchase of such Product by a Customer. 

Limitation of Remedies.

 CUSTOMER’S SOLE AND EXCLUSIVE REMEDY UNDER THE ABOVE LIMITED WARRANTY AND 

THERMA- STOR’S ENTIRE LIABILITY THEREUNDER, SHALL BE, AT THE SOLE OPTION OF THERMA-STOR, REPLACEMENT 
OR REPAIR OF SUCH PRODUCT OR ITS COMPONENTS (“COMPONENTS”) BY THERMA-STOR OR THERMA-STOR’S 
AGENTS ONLY. REFRIGERANT, PIPING, SUPPLIES, TRANSPORTATION COSTS, LABOR COSTS INCURRED IN REPAIR OR 
REPLACEMENT OF SUCH COMPONENTS ARE NOT INCLUDED. THIS DISCLAIMER AND EXCLUSION SHALL APPLY EVEN 
IF THE EXPRESS WARRANTY AND LIMITED REMEDY SET FORTH HEREIN FAILS OF ITS ESSENTIAL PURPOSE. CUSTOMER 
ACKNOWLEDGES THAT NO REPRESENTATIVE OF THERMA-STOR OR OF ITS AFFILIATES OR RESELLERS IS AUTHORIZED 
TO MAKE ANY REPRESENTATION OR WARRANTY ON BEHALF OF THERMA-STOR OR ANY OF ITS AFFILIATES OR 
RESELLERS THAT IS NOT IN THIS AGREEMENT. Notwithstanding the above, during the term of the Two-Year Warranty only, 
Therma-Stor will provide, free of charge to Customer, all Components and labor (except costs related to removal and installation 
of Product) required to fulfill its obligations under such Two-Year Warranty. 

Disclaimer of Warranties.

 EXCEPT FOR ABOVE LIMITED WARRANTY, WHICH IS THE SOLE AND EXCLUSIVE 

WARRANTY PROVIDED WITH RESPECT TO THE PRODUCT AND ITS COMPONENTS, THERMA-STOR HEREBY DISCLAIMS 
ALL EXPRESS AND IMPLIED WARRANTIES, INCLUDING, WITHOUT LIMITATION, THE IMPLIED WARRANTIES OF 
MERCHANTABILITY AND F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E. 

Warranty Limitations. 

The foregoing limited warranty extends only to a Customer and shall be null and void upon attempted 

assignment or transfer. A “defect” under the terms of the limited warranty shall not include problems resulting from Customer’s 
or Customer’s employees’, agents’, invitees’ or a third party’s misuse, improper installation, improper design of any system 
in which the Product is included, abuse, lack of normal care, failure to follow written instructions, tampering, improper repair, 
or freezing, corrosion, acts of nature or other causes not arising out of defects in Therma-Stor’s workmanship or material. If a 
Product or Component is replaced while under warranty, the applicable limited warranty period shall not be extended beyond 
the original warranty time period. The limited warranty does not cover any costs related to changes to a Product or Component 
that may be required by any codes, laws, or regulations that may become effective after initial purchase of the Product by 
Customer. 

Customer Responsibilities. 

As a further condition to obtaining warranty coverage hereunder, the Customer must send a valid 

warranty claim to Therma-Stor such that Therma-Stor receives such claim prior to the end of the applicable warranty period. 
Therma-Stor shall have no obligation hereunder with respect to any claim received by Therma-Stor after the expiration of the 
applicable warranty period. As a further condition to obtaining warranty coverage hereunder, the Customer must present forms 
of invoices evidencing proof of purchase of a Product. If such invoices do not clearly indicate the date of initial purchase by 
a Customer, the applicable Product’s date of manufacture will be used instead of the date of initial purchase for the purpose 
of calculating the commencement of the applicable warranty period. Warranty service must be performed by Therma-Stor or 
a servicer authorized by Therma-Stor. In order to obtain warranty service, the Customer should call Therma-Stor at 1-800-
533-7533 and ask for the Therma-Stor Products Service Department, which will then arrange for applicable warranty service. 
Warranty service will be performed during customary, daytime working hours. If the Product must be shipped for service, 
Customer shall be solely responsible for properly packaging the Product, for all freight charges, and for all risk of loss associated 
with shipment.
